After getting 2m packet chat working this morning, I used that knowledge to finally get APRS working from my netbook. I have it connected to my SignaLinkUSB which connects to my Yaesu FT-897. The netbook runs AGWPE which emulates COM4 to map to my SignaLink external sound card. Then, I launched UIVIEW32 and figured out my configuration problem from a few months back when I was trying to get this working.
I'm now beaconing from the shack on K7VZ-1
Raw packets: http://aprs.fi/?c=raw&call=K7VZ-1
This should allow me to do APRS messaging from my netbook. (The main reason I wanted to get this working.) My setup I run in the XJ only has position beacon capability, so getting the messaging working was my next step.
